121 120 CLASSICEQUINE.COM PLAY TO WIN RICKEY GREEN BITS JOE BEAVER BITS Rickey Green lost his battle with a rare form of leukemia in 2018, and the entire team roping industry was deeply saddened by the loss of one its most influential leaders. Rickey had a passion for the sport of team roping that was both unsurpassed and contagious. His eternal goal was to make the sport better for all. Rickey truly loved people, and he lived to teach. He was an inspiring and gifted coach who was able to help and connect with everyone from the top pros to the most novice. Rickey was an 11 Time NFR Qualifier and NFR Champion. He trained seven horses that were ridden at the National Finals Rodeo, including three PRCA World Championships, four NFR Championships, two BFI Championships, and the USTRC Open Championship. The Rickey Green bit collection was designed for team ropers to train, practice and compete. It features a loose-cheek shank and an assortment of mouthpieces for collection and lateral flexion, giving ropers the control and balance needed for proper horse position and consistent loop delivery. Rickey recommended using a firm leather curb strap or flat chain with these bits to allow the horse to feel and work off the bit rather than react to the feel and pressure of a biting curb. RGBIT41 $76.99 B D A C Joe Beaver is an 8 Time World Champion Calf Roper with 22 NFR qualifications in Tie-Down Roping and Team Roping. Joe has dedicated much of his life to growing the sport, coaching the pros and teaching young ropers the fundamentals of Calf Roping. Joe conducts clinics, seminars and roping schools worldwide, in addition to horse training and public speaking appearances. Classic Equine® is proud to offer his line of time tested Calf Roping bits. They are for everyone from novice and youth competitors to experienced professionals. His bits will help make up ground in horsemanship so the roper can focus on the calf.
